Breaking changes
[Select][base] Add event parameter to the onChange callback (#34158)
@michaldudak
The SelectUnstyled and MultiSelectUnstyled
onChange
callbacks did not have event as the first parameter, leading to inconsistency with other components and native HTML elements. This PR adds the event parameter as the first one and moves the newly selected value to the second position. Because of this, it's a breaking change. This also affects Select from Joy UI.// before <SelectUnstyled onChange={(newValue) => { /* ... */ }} />
// after <SelectUnstyled onChange={(event, newValue) => { /* ... */ }} />
